Manchester City's interest in Cherky is not difficult to understand. He has outstanding skills, especially in small spaces, and is competent for multiple positions in the attack line. Cherki mainly plays right winger, but he can also play multiple positions on the forward line, and his left and right foot abilities are balanced. In the long run, he is likely to become a No. 10 player, and this position is the vacancy that Manchester City urgently needs to fill after De Bruyne leaves the team.
Fourden is an internal candidate for Manchester City, but has performed poorly last season due to condition and health problems; Gallish also hopes to take on this task, but he looks like he is about to leave the team. Marmush and Echeviri are also possible options, but they are inexperienced in this regard.
Cherki is expected to make his mark quickly and become Manchester City's new core, helping the team regain its strength in the domestic and European arena. "He is creative and can score great goals, which is why he is here," French coach Deschamps concluded after the game.
